Las Vegas, NV (PRWEB) December 12, 2011
The International School of Hospitality (TISOH), a continuing-education school developed by the hospitality industry for industry, received the prestigious award Shaping the Future Generation of Wedding Professionals" at the 2011 Las Vegas Wedding Awards held at the Stirling Club, Las Vegas on Tuesday of this week. Las Vegas Bride and Beautiful Bride magazines sponsored the awards event which honors the best in the wedding industry. The editors recognized TISOH for its innovative and engaging Wedding Design & Coordination education programs.

Were very pleased to be acknowledged by the wedding industry for the quality of our wedding education programs, commented Timothy Lam, Director of TISOH. This award was earned by our terrific team of instructors and our various venue support locations.
The educational experience at The International School of Hospitality seamlessly combines learning from credentialed industry professionals with practical opportunities to present integrated training in the hospitality capital of the world, Las Vegas. With top hotel properties participating in the programs via guest speakers and site visit sponsorships, students enjoy networking events, shows, receptions and more. TISOHs Wedding & Design Coordination curriculum offers both certificate and diploma programs in class and online. Students learn to plan, design, manage, coordinate and execute all manners of traditional, non-traditional, cultural, fantasy and destination weddings. They learn industry best practices and the role of a wedding planner. To complete the program, students professionally design and plan a complete wedding presentation from start to finish, completing a professional portfolio that serves as a sample of their learning and ability. Externships are also a part of the program, giving students hands-on experience.
About TISOH
The International School of Hospitality (TISOH) was founded in 2005 by professors from the University of Nevada, Las Vegas. The mission of the school is to offer practical, short-term hospitality training programs developed for industry by industry. Along with class instruction, most courses include site visits and working externships. The school curriculum includes conference management and event planning, meeting & event catering, event design & production, hospitality leadership and supervision, wedding coordination and design, the art of concierge, art of food and beverage, hotel operations and hospitality human resources. Students may elect to study on site or enroll in TISOHs online courses. The school is an Academic Partner of the American Hotel & Lodging Educational Institute.
